pi - 14 Lut 2007, 19:00
Witam, sl-11 prosto po instalacji, Połączyłem 2 kompy sieciówką (bezpośrednio, kabel skrosowany), podniosłem interfejsy:
Komp1 ifconfig eth0 10.0.0.10 netmask 255.255.255.0 up Komp2 ifconfig eth0 10.0.0.12 netmask 255.255.255.0 up
Na obu uruchomiłem apacza i vsftp, komputery się pingują, ale przez sieć połączyć się z serwerem nie mogę, (lokalnie oczywiście mogę), programy wiszą na próbie połączenia i nic się nie dzieje.
Dodam może że Komp1 jest podłączony do internetu, ma zew. IP, i ftp i www na nim, są osiągalne z internetu.
inetd nie używam ale do hosts.allow dodałem: na K1 ALL: 10.0.0.12 na K2 ALL: 10.0.0.10 też nic to nie dało.
łączę się po IP więc dnsy nie są potrzebne.
Na obu kompach: bash-3.1# iptables -L Chain INPUT (policy ACCEPT) target prot opt source destination
Chain FORWARD (policy ACCEPT) target prot opt source destination
Chain OUTPUT (policy ACCEPT) target prot opt source destination bash-3.1#
Co jeszcze trzeba zrobić?
Pozdrawiam
Jakub Jankowski - 14 Lut 2007, 19:07
sl-11 prosto po instalacji, Połączyłem 2 kompy sieciówką (bezpośrednio, kabel skrosowany), podniosłem interfejsy: Komp1 ifconfig eth0 10.0.0.10 netmask 255.255.255.0 up Komp2 ifconfig eth0 10.0.0.12 netmask 255.255.255.0 up
Na obu uruchomiłem apacza i vsftp, komputery się pingują, ale przez sieć połączyć się z serwerem nie mogę, (lokalnie oczywiście mogę), programy wiszą na próbie połączenia i nic się nie dzieje.
Co to znaczy "przez sieć połączyć się z serwerem nie mogę"? Co jeszcze trzeba zrobić?
tcpdump Twoim przyjacielem.
pi - 15 Lut 2007, 18:09
Temat: Re: połączenie 2 kompów siecią Grupy nowin: alt.pl.comp.os.linux.slackware | sl-11 prosto po instalacji, | Połączyłem 2 kompy sieciówką (bezpośrednio, kabel skrosowany), | podniosłem interfejsy: | Komp1 | ifconfig eth0 10.0.0.10 netmask 255.255.255.0 up | Komp2 | ifconfig eth0 10.0.0.12 netmask 255.255.255.0 up | Na obu uruchomiłem apacza i vsftp, | komputery się pingują, ale przez sieć połączyć się z serwerem nie mogę, | (lokalnie oczywiście mogę), programy wiszą na próbie połączenia i nic | się nie dzieje. Co to znaczy "przez sieć połączyć się z serwerem nie mogę"?
Komp2, akurat w tej chwili coyote linux. wget ftp://10.0.0.10/1.png Connecting to 10.0.0.10[10.0.0.10]:21
i tak sobie wisi w nieskończoność
tcpdump Twoim przyjacielem.
Tymczasem na komp1 bash-3.1# tcpdump tcpdump: verbose output suppressed, use -v or -vv for full protocol decode listening on eth0, link-type EN10MB (Ethernet), capture size 96 bytes 23:39:59.790586 arp who-has 10.0.0.12 tell 10.0.0.10 23:39:59.790888 arp reply 10.0.0.12 is-at ff:ff:af:5a:ba:b1 (oui Unknown) 23:40:22.938173 IP 10.0.0.12.2050 10.0.0.10.ftp: S 660858635:660858635(0) win 5840 <mss 1460,sackOK,timestamp 98158 0,nop,wscale 0 23:40:22.938258 IP 10.0.0.10.ftp 10.0.0.12.2050: S 540023710:540023710(0) ack 660858636 win 5792 <mss 1460,sackOK,timestamp 30245427 98158,nop,wscale 3 23:40:25.932405 IP 10.0.0.12.2050 10.0.0.10.ftp: S 660858635:660858635(0) win 5840 <mss 1460,sackOK,timestamp 98458 0,nop,wscale 0 23:40:25.932479 IP 10.0.0.10.ftp 10.0.0.12.2050: S 540023710:540023710(0) ack 660858636 win 5792 <mss 1460,sackOK,timestamp 30246176 98158,nop,wscale 3 23:40:26.191312 IP 10.0.0.10.ftp 10.0.0.12.2050: S 540023710:540023710(0) ack 660858636 win 5792 <mss 1460,sackOK,timestamp 30246241 98158,nop,wscale 3 23:40:27.931491 arp who-has 10.0.0.10 tell 10.0.0.12 23:40:27.931531 arp reply 10.0.0.10 is-at 00:c0:26:a8:ec:8b (oui Unknown) 23:40:31.930524 IP 10.0.0.12.2050 10.0.0.10.ftp: S 660858635:660858635(0) win 5840 <mss 1460,sackOK,timestamp 99058 0,nop,wscale 0 23:40:31.930598 IP 10.0.0.10.ftp 10.0.0.12.2050: S 540023710:540023710(0) ack 660858636 win 5792 <mss 1460,sackOK,timestamp 30247675 98158,nop,wscale 3 23:40:32.391524 IP 10.0.0.10.ftp 10.0.0.12.2050: S 540023710:540023710(0) ack 660858636 win 5792 <mss 1460,sackOK,timestamp 30247791 98158,nop,wscale 3 23:40:36.927650 arp who-has 10.0.0.12 tell 10.0.0.10 23:40:36.928130 arp reply 10.0.0.12 is-at ff:ff:af:5a:ba:b1 (oui Unknown) 23:40:42.991863 IP 10.0.0.10.0 10.0.0.12.nfs: 0 proc-822083584 23:40:43.926845 IP 10.0.0.12.2050 10.0.0.10.ftp: S 660858635:660858635(0) win 5840 <mss 1460,sackOK,timestamp 100258 0,nop,wscale 0 23:40:43.926915 IP 10.0.0.10.ftp 10.0.0.12.2050: S 540023710:540023710(0) ack 660858636 win 5792 <mss 1460,sackOK,timestamp 30250674 98158,nop,wscale 3 23:40:44.391913 IP 10.0.0.10.ftp 10.0.0.12.2050: S 540023710:540023710(0) ack 660858636 win 5792 <mss 1460,sackOK,timestamp 30250791 98158,nop,wscale 3 23:40:48.925016 arp who-has 10.0.0.10 tell 10.0.0.12 23:40:48.925054 arp reply 10.0.0.10 is-at 00:c0:26:a8:ec:8b (oui Unknown) 23:41:07.919551 IP 10.0.0.12.2050 10.0.0.10.ftp: S 660858635:660858635(0) win 5840 <mss 1460,sackOK,timestamp 102658 0,nop,wscale 0 23:41:07.919630 IP 10.0.0.10.ftp 10.0.0.12.2050: S 540023710:540023710(0) ack 660858636 win 5792 <mss 1460,sackOK,timestamp 30256672 98158,nop,wscale 3 23:41:08.392726 IP 10.0.0.10.ftp 10.0.0.12.2050: S 540023710:540023710(0) ack 660858636 win 5792 <mss 1460,sackOK,timestamp 30256791 98158,nop,wscale 3 23:41:12.916866 arp who-has 10.0.0.12 tell 10.0.0.10 23:41:12.917304 arp reply 10.0.0.12 is-at ff:ff:af:5a:ba:b1 (oui Unknown)
# i tak by sobie szło w nieskończoność ....
25 packets captured 50 packets received by filter 0 packets dropped by kernel bash-3.1#
Jakub Jankowski - 15 Lut 2007, 19:30
| sl-11 prosto po instalacji, | Połączyłem 2 kompy sieciówką (bezpośrednio, kabel skrosowany), | podniosłem interfejsy: | Komp1 | ifconfig eth0 10.0.0.10 netmask 255.255.255.0 up | Komp2 | ifconfig eth0 10.0.0.12 netmask 255.255.255.0 up | Na obu uruchomiłem apacza i vsftp, | komputery się pingują, ale przez sieć połączyć się z serwerem nie mogę, | (lokalnie oczywiście mogę), programy wiszą na próbie połączenia i nic | się nie dzieje. | Co to znaczy "przez sieć połączyć się z serwerem nie mogę"?
Komp2, akurat w tej chwili coyote linux.
wget ftp://10.0.0.10/1.png Connecting to 10.0.0.10[10.0.0.10]:21
i tak sobie wisi w nieskończoność
Z poprzedniego postu zrozumiałem, że uruchomiłeś tam też httpd? Co się dzieje, gdy z Komp2 zrobisz telnet 10.0.0.10 80 ? | tcpdump Twoim przyjacielem. Tymczasem na komp1
bash-3.1# tcpdump tcpdump: verbose output suppressed, use -v or -vv for full protocol decode listening on eth0, link-type EN10MB (Ethernet), capture size 96 bytes 23:39:59.790586 arp who-has 10.0.0.12 tell 10.0.0.10 23:39:59.790888 arp reply 10.0.0.12 is-at ff:ff:af:5a:ba:b1 (oui Unknown) 23:40:22.938173 IP 10.0.0.12.2050 10.0.0.10.ftp: S 660858635:660858635(0) win 5840 <mss 1460,sackOK,timestamp 98158 0,nop,wscale 0 23:40:22.938258 IP 10.0.0.10.ftp 10.0.0.12.2050: S 540023710:540023710(0) ack 660858636 win 5792 <mss 1460,sackOK,timestamp 30245427 98158,nop,wscale 3 23:40:25.932405 IP 10.0.0.12.2050 10.0.0.10.ftp: S 660858635:660858635(0) win 5840 <mss 1460,sackOK,timestamp 98458 0,nop,wscale 0
[...] A to ciekawe... A gdzie ACK?
pi - 16 Lut 2007, 05:07
Z poprzedniego postu zrozumiałem, że uruchomiłeś tam też httpd? Co się dzieje, gdy z Komp2 zrobisz telnet 10.0.0.10 80 ?
chwilowo sprzętowo namieszałem, i komp2 uruchamiam z dyskietki coyote, tam nie ma telneta i tcpdumpa, ale jest thttpd (chyba że polecisz jakąś dyskietkową ...), ale odwrotnie mogę, z komp1 bash-3.1# telnet 10.0.0.12 80 Trying 10.0.0.12...
i tak sobie w nieskończoność.....
| bash-3.1# tcpdump | tcpdump: verbose output suppressed, use -v or -vv for full protocol decode | listening on eth0, link-type EN10MB (Ethernet), capture size 96 bytes | 23:39:59.790586 arp who-has 10.0.0.12 tell 10.0.0.10 | 23:39:59.790888 arp reply 10.0.0.12 is-at ff:ff:af:5a:ba:b1 (oui Unknown) | 23:40:22.938173 IP 10.0.0.12.2050 10.0.0.10.ftp: S 660858635:660858635(0) win 5840 <mss 1460,sackOK,timestamp 98158 0,nop,wscale 0 | 23:40:22.938258 IP 10.0.0.10.ftp 10.0.0.12.2050: S 540023710:540023710(0) ack 660858636 win 5792 <mss 1460,sackOK,timestamp 30245427 98158,nop,wscale 3 | 23:40:25.932405 IP 10.0.0.12.2050 10.0.0.10.ftp: S 660858635:660858635(0) win 5840 <mss 1460,sackOK,timestamp 98458 0,nop,wscale 0 [...] A to ciekawe... A gdzie ACK?
2 linia od dołu ?
Jakub Jankowski - 16 Lut 2007, 12:02
| Z poprzedniego postu zrozumiałem, że uruchomiłeś tam też httpd? | Co się dzieje, gdy z Komp2 zrobisz telnet 10.0.0.10 80 ?
chwilowo sprzętowo namieszałem, i komp2 uruchamiam z dyskietki coyote, tam nie ma telneta i tcpdumpa, ale jest thttpd (chyba że polecisz jakąś dyskietkową ...), ale odwrotnie mogę,
z komp1 bash-3.1# telnet 10.0.0.12 80 Trying 10.0.0.12...
i tak sobie w nieskończoność.....
Zacząłbym od wymiany patchcordu na jakiś sprawdzony. | bash-3.1# tcpdump | tcpdump: verbose output suppressed, use -v or -vv for full protocol decode | listening on eth0, link-type EN10MB (Ethernet), capture size 96 bytes | 23:39:59.790586 arp who-has 10.0.0.12 tell 10.0.0.10 | 23:39:59.790888 arp reply 10.0.0.12 is-at ff:ff:af:5a:ba:b1 (oui Unknown) | 23:40:22.938173 IP 10.0.0.12.2050 10.0.0.10.ftp: S 660858635:660858635(0) win 5840 <mss 1460,sackOK,timestamp 98158 0,nop,wscale 0 | 23:40:22.938258 IP 10.0.0.10.ftp 10.0.0.12.2050: S 540023710:540023710(0) ack 660858636 win 5792 <mss 1460,sackOK,timestamp 30245427 98158,nop,wscale 3 | 23:40:25.932405 IP 10.0.0.12.2050 10.0.0.10.ftp: S 660858635:660858635(0) win 5840 <mss 1460,sackOK,timestamp 98458 0,nop,wscale 0 | [...] | A to ciekawe... A gdzie ACK?
2 linia od dołu ?
To jest SYN+ACK. Po nim 10.0.0.12 powinien jeszcze wysłać ACK (poczytaj co to jest tcp three-way handshake) i rozpocząć transmisję odpowiednich danych. Zamiast tego -- odczekuje trzy sekundy i próbuje się połączyć ponownie (ostatnia linijka).
NTG:dc.cisza.pl , czy ktos ma TERAZ problemy z polaczeniem z tym hubem ??
Jakim programem polaczyc dwie plyty DVD w jedna
filmy mi sie zacinaja
czarny balonik black balloon the 2008 pl
urzB1d wojewF3dzki wrocB3aw
h;m;albo;cily;oto;jest;pytanie
budowa grili i wedzarni
schemat podlaczenia gniazda przyczpy
program kamera sony
burzowe top trendy
sport italia 1 2
rola wizji i proroctwa w literaturze
Lista postów z for dyskusyjnych | Indeks
|